Welcome to Episode 37 of The Podcast About Division III Baseball. After completing our eight regional previews, this is our first podcast of the 2019 regular season, as 90% of D-III teams have started their seasons and we finally have some results to discuss! Our show this week is broken into a few segments, as follows:
- Top 25 chat (at 1:30)
- Checking in on the dropouts: Misericordia, Babson, Oswego State
- Welcoming the newcomers: Methodist, Birmingham-Southern, Wheaton (Mass.)
- Piedmont is extremely fun and also really good (at 6:30)
- Rapid fire DO YOU BELIEVE IN THEM? with a few teams off to hot starts (at 10:00)
- Concordia (Texas)
- Huntingdon
- Johns Hopkins
- Washington College
- Kean
- Concordia-Chicago
- Notable individual performers so far (at 23:12)
- Matt Steindorf and Connor Bailey at Willamette
- We Are Just Excited To Get Outside (24:50)
- Discussing the extremely understandable but also hilarious nature of being excited to play baseball outside
- Wooster + WashU update (they're our schools which means we get to talk about them more, sorry!)
- The Scots are only a few games in but Jordan is still optimistic and excited about the rest of Wooster's Florida trip (at 30:40)
- Jake is hyped about DA BEARS after their hot start despite their hideous 7-2-1 record (ties are just so ugly) and freshman shortstop Caleb Durbin looks like the real deal (at 32:18)
